Course content
- Principles of health and safety at work in internal, surgical and paediatric wards. - Patient safety. Risks of falls (prevention). - Introduction to the character, specifics and organization of work in internal surgical and paediatric wards. - Introduction to the specifics and organization of work in internal surgical and paediatric outpatient clinics. - Working with the documentation in the particular department. - Fulfilment of nursing interventions according to the valid norms and standards. - Monitoring of pain, its evaluation and intervention. - Implementation of the nursing process according to the conceptual model of nursing care. - Education of adult and paediatric patients, including their relatives. - Collaboration and effective communication in a multidisciplinary team (sharing patient information). - Specifics of communication with children and their parents. - Prevention of the immobilization syndrome. Principles of positioning immobile patients. - Verticalization of patients, self-care training, elements of rehabilitation nursing. - Analysis of semestral tasks, keeping track of accomplished tasks (logbook). - Analysis of problem situations during the practical training. - Analysis of the practical training environment, identification of potential problem situations.
